About Pisana Ferrari

Pisana Ferrari is a scholar working on Pulmonary and Respiratory Medicine, Cardiology and Cardiovascular Medicine, Hepatology, Genetics and General Health Professions, having authored 9 papers that have together received 274 indexed citations. Recurring topics across this work include Pulmonary Hypertension Research and Treatments (8 papers), Heart Failure Treatment and Management (5 papers), Cardiovascular Issues in Pregnancy (3 papers), Liver Disease and Transplantation (1 paper), Vascular Anomalies and Treatments (1 paper), Interstitial Lung Diseases and Idiopathic Pulmonary Fibrosis (1 paper) and Nursing Roles and Practices (1 paper). The work is most often cited by research in Pulmonary and Respiratory Medicine (245 citations), Cardiology and Cardiovascular Medicine (154 citations), Hepatology (39 citations), Genetics (39 citations) and Leadership and Management (2 citations). Pisana Ferrari has collaborated with scholars based in United Kingdom, United States and Netherlands. Frequent co-authors include Luke Howard, Iain Armstrong, Sean Studer, Sanjay Mehta, Sandra Lombardi, Loı̈c Guillevin, Aryeh Fischer, Michael D. McGoon, Noriko Murakami and Brad Wong. Their work appears in journals such as European Respiratory Journal, European Respiratory Review, ERJ Open Research, Frontiers in Psychiatry and European Heart Journal Supplements.
